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26105179 76 706696568
94668167 0442488622 465458
94668167 0442488622 465458
55 5347058 749958 6468
All about undefined
Interested in learning more?
94668167 0442488622 465458
55 5347058 749958 6468
See more
19347 855128
7487529 0520963 70 62068787294 69573841
See more
3610287731 79
769 06 7552 328064
See more